BLACKROCK SCIENCE & TECH TR (BST) Stock Chart

NYSE:BSTUS09258G1040

Current stock price

38.06 USD
-0.11 (-0.29%)
At close:
38.06 USD
0 (0%)
After Hours:
Open in Chart Tool
BLACKROCK SCIENCE & TECH TR / BST Daily stock chart